Camelot Guest House - Enquiry
Contact Information
Address
Camelot Guest House
Falmouth, Falmouth, TR11 4AZ
Phone number
01326 312480
Camelot Guest House
Falmouth, Falmouth, TR11 4AZ
01326 312480